About:
Whoozle Android File Transfer is a standalone, open-source implementation of the Android MTP (Media Transfer Protocol) protocol for Linux systems. It provides a reliable and lightweight alternative to Google's official Android File Transfer for desktop, enabling direct file management between Android devices and Linux machines without cloud services.
Key Features:
  • MTP protocol implementation without external dependencies
  • Command-line interface (CLI) and graphical user interface (GUI)
  • Support for file operations like copy, move, delete, and directory creation
  • No need for ADB or Android SDK installation
Use Cases:
  • Transferring files between Android devices and Linux desktops
  • Managing phone storage directly from the Linux terminal
  • Automating Android file operations via shell scripts
Alternatives:
  • go-mtpfs – FUSE-based filesystem; requires FUSE setup, while whoozle provides both CLI and GUI options
  • gvfs-mtp – GNOME's integrated MTP support; part of a larger desktop environment, while whoozle is a lightweight standalone tool
